[发明专利]处理器及计算机有效
申请号: | 202010521904.4 | 申请日: | 2020-06-10 |
公开(公告)号: | CN111858459B | 公开(公告)日: | 2022-08-16 |
发明(设计)人: | 刘义;黄维;冯雷 | 申请(专利权)人: | 海光信息技术股份有限公司 |
主分类号: | G06F15/173 | 分类号: | G06F15/173;G06F15/76 |
代理公司: | 北京超凡宏宇专利代理事务所(特殊普通合伙) 11463 | 代理人: | 唐正瑜 |
地址: | 300450 天津市滨海新区华苑产*** | 国省代码: | 天津;12 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 处理器 计算机 | ||
本申请提供一种处理器及计算机,包括多个物理编码子层PCS、至少一个物理媒介适配层PMA以及协议选择模块;其中,多个PCS各自支持的高速传输协议不同;所述协议选择模块用于为所述至少一个PMA中的每个PMA配置连接的PCS。多个PCS中的每个均可以支持互不相同的高速传输协议,每个PMA均可以与多个PCS建立连接。通过利用协议选择模块为每个PMA配置连接的PCS以及与PCS对应的高速传输协议,使得从PMA连接到处理器外的线路所支持的高速传输协议可以实现切换,从而可以使处理器与更多的高速传输协议设备或其他的处理器进行连接,提高处理器的适用范围。
技术领域
本申请涉及集成电路领域,具体而言,涉及一种处理器及计算机。
背景技术
同一款中央处理器(Central Processing Unit,简称CPU)在不同的应用场景下通常需要支持多种高速传输协议设备或与其他处理器的相互连接。然而现有的CPU中,高速传输协议与物理媒介适配层(Physical Medium Attachment sublayer,简称PMA)之间的对应关系往往是固定的,这样使得CPU一旦被制造完成,支持的高速传输协议设备通常较为单一,降低了CPU的适用范围。
发明内容
本申请实施例的目的在于提供一种处理器及计算机,用以改善现有技术中的处理器的适用范围较低的问题。
第一方面,本申请实施例提供了一种处理器,包括多个物理编码子层PCS、至少一个物理媒介适配层PMA以及协议选择模块;其中,多个PCS各自支持的高速传输协议不同;所述协议选择模块用于为所述至少一个PMA中的每个PMA配置连接的PCS。
在上述的实施方式中,多个PCS中的每个均可以支持互不相同的高速传输协议,每个PMA均可以与多个PCS建立连接。通过利用协议选择模块为每个PMA配置连接的PCS以及与PCS对应的高速传输协议,使得从PMA连接到处理器外的线路所支持的高速传输协议可以实现切换,从而可以使处理器与更多的高速传输协议设备或其他的处理器进行连接,提高处理器的适用范围。
在一个可能的设计中,所述多个PCS中的每个PCS通过各自对应的至少一组总线经所述协议选择模块与所述至少一个PMA连接,其中,对于所述每个PCS,所述至少一组总线中的一组总线与所述至少一个PMA一个PMA对应;所述协议选择模块用于接收用户输入的协议选择信号,为所述至少一个PMA中的每个PMA从与自身对应连接的PCS中,选择与所述协议选择信号对应的PCS。
在上述的实施方式中,每个PCS可以包括一组总线,也可以包括多组总线,PCS的多组总线中的每组总线可以分别与不相同的PMA连接,即每个PMA可以连接有多个PCS。对于每个PMA来说,协议选择模块可以根据用户输入的协议选择信号来确定该PMA当前与多个PCS中的某个PCS建立连接,使得从PMA连接到处理器外的线路所支持的高速传输协议可以实现切换。
在一个可能的设计中,还包括软件配置模块和软件配置通路,所述软件配置模块经所述软件配置通路与所述协议选择模块连接;所述协议选择信号经由所述软件配置模块、软件配置通路传递至所述协议选择模块。
在上述的实施方式中,用户可以通过软件配置模块向协议选择模块发送协议选择信号,使得用户对协议选择模块的控制变得更加便利。
在一个可能的设计中,所述软件配置模块包括复位寄存器和可配置寄存器;所述复位寄存器用于根据用户输入的状态切换信号,令所述协议选择模块、至少一个PMA以及软件配置通路在复位状态和非复位状态切换;所述可配置寄存器用于接收用户输入的协议选择信号,并将所述协议选择信号经所述软件配置通路传递给所述协议选择模块。
在上述的实施方式中,用户可以先通过控制复位寄存器令协议选择模块、至少一个PMA以及软件配置通路处于复位状态,然后再通过可配置寄存器输入用户欲实现的协议选择信号,令欲实现的协议选择信号对应的PCS与PMA在复位状态下建立连接,可以有效避免PMA切换连接的PCS过程中发生的软件误操作。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于海光信息技术股份有限公司,未经海光信息技术股份有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/202010521904.4/2.html,转载请声明来源钻瓜专利网。